What Does a Spine Surgeon Do?

A spine surgeon specializes in diagnosing and treating conditions affecting the spine, spinal discs, spinal cord, and nerves. Despite the title, surgery is only one part of what they do.

In reality, most patients are treated successfully without surgery. A skilled spine surgeon focuses on identifying the exact cause of your symptoms and recommending the least invasive treatment that will provide lasting relief.

When Should You See a Spine Surgeon?

Not every episode of back pain requires specialist care, but certain symptoms shouldn't be ignored.

You should consult a spine surgeon if you experience:

  • Back pain lasting longer than six weeks

  • Neck pain that keeps returning

  • Pain spreading into your arms or legs

  • Tingling or numbness

  • Weakness in your hands or feet

  • Difficulty walking or maintaining balance

  • Loss of bladder or bowel control, which requires immediate emergency treatment

Seeking medical advice early often helps prevent permanent nerve damage and more complicated treatments.

Why Delaying Treatment Can Lead to Bigger Problems

One of the biggest mistakes patients make is treating only the symptoms.

Painkillers may temporarily reduce discomfort, but they won't resolve conditions like slipped discs, spinal stenosis, or nerve compression.

A Contrarian Insight: Seeing a Spine Surgeon Doesn't Mean You'll End Up in Surgery

Many people avoid spine specialists because they fear surgery will be the only recommendation.

The truth is quite the opposite.

Experienced spine surgeons usually recommend medication, physiotherapy, posture correction, and guided rehabilitation before considering surgery. Surgical treatment is generally advised only when conservative methods fail or when there is severe nerve compression or spinal instability.

Common Conditions Treated by a Spine Surgeon

A spine specialist manages a broad range of spinal conditions.

Slipped Disc

A damaged spinal disc can press on nearby nerves, causing pain, numbness, and weakness.

Sciatica

Pain radiating from the lower back into the leg is often caused by compression of the sciatic nerve.

Cervical Spine Disorders

Neck pain, headaches, shoulder pain, and tingling in the hands may all be linked to cervical spine problems.

Spinal Stenosis

Narrowing of the spinal canal places pressure on nerves, making walking and standing increasingly difficult.

Spine Deformities and Infections

Conditions such as scoliosis, kyphosis, spinal tuberculosis, fractures, and spinal infections also require expert evaluation and treatment.

How Is a Spine Problem Diagnosed?

Accurate diagnosis is the first step toward effective treatment.

Your spine specialist may recommend:

  • A detailed medical history

  • Physical examination

  • Neurological assessment

  • X-rays

  • MRI or CT scans if clinically required

Not every patient requires advanced imaging immediately. Your treatment plan is based on both clinical findings and diagnostic tests.

Modern Spine Surgery Has Advanced Significantly

Today's spine surgery is far more advanced than many patients imagine.

Modern techniques may provide:

  • Smaller incisions

  • Less damage to surrounding muscles

  • Reduced blood loss

  • Faster recovery

  • Shorter hospital stays

  • Earlier return to work and daily activities

According to healthcare reports published in 2024, minimally invasive spine surgery continues to gain popularity because it often offers excellent clinical outcomes and shorter recovery periods for carefully selected patients.

Frequently Asked Questions

When should I consult a spine surgeon?

If your back or neck pain lasts longer than six weeks, spreads into your arms or legs, causes numbness or weakness, or affects your daily activities, you should consult a spine specialist.

Will every spine condition require surgery?

No. Most spine disorders improve with medication, physiotherapy, guided exercises, and lifestyle modifications. Surgery is recommended only when conservative treatment fails or serious nerve compression is present.

How long does recovery take after spine surgery?

Recovery depends on the procedure and your overall health. Many patients undergoing minimally invasive spine surgery return to normal activities sooner than expected, although individual recovery times vary.
